Endangered Gray Bat By. Jordan Byrd

Gray Bat’s Habitat and Range Gray Bats roost in caves from Alabama, to Arkansas, to Kentucky, to Missouri, to Tennessee, to Oklahoma.

The Gray Bats taxonomy The Kingdom is a Animalia, the class is a mammalia, the order is a chiroptera, the family is a vespertilionidea.

Reasons of endangerment of the Gray Bat Its endangerment is because of human disturbances in roosting caves. It is threatened by pesticides. It has loss of habitat due to flooding by man , and improper gating of caves.

What Is Being Done To Protect The Animal? Acquiring and protecting the caves Controlling habitat destruction Educating the public about the danger of human disturbance to the bat and about the ecological importance of the Gray Bat
